In other great news, I had a meeting yesterday with Renny Gleeson of Wieden + Kennedy. He gave his enthusiastic permission to set up on the sidewalk outside of their agency (NW 12th at Davis) in the lovely Pearl district. Renny said "come on, let's go upstairs" and before I knew it I was telling the story of the pie cart to Dan Wieden. As it turns out, Dan is a HUGE fan of pie, so much so that he shuts down the agency once a year for a pie-baking contest. Guess who's the judge.

W+K has a space dedicated to start ups named Portland Incubator Experiment (PIE) that Renny heads up. He claims he named it PIE because he knew Dan would sign off on it if that was the name. I also found out that Dan has always wanted them to served actual pie, so when I came along... magic!

There's just something eternally wonderful about pie and conversation.

In other wonderful news... After a lovely conversation with John Bielenberg of PieLab in Greensboro, AL this week and he's given his blessing to use the name. I'm very grateful to have his support.
